Default way to keep cookies

is there a way where you can permentaly keep cookies, like only ones you want, like i want to keep this cookie and a game i play
please give instructions for internet explorer and mozilla 1.7.5

Dunno about them, but with Firefox you can get the CookieCuller extension. You choose which ones to protect, and there you go.

Otherwise, you gotta go through manually.

cookie monster 3.32- it allows for this exact thing and works on multiple browsers, the ones listed are IE, mozilla/firefox/netscape, and basic support for opera.
